Output 17a8038fcb184cf9ec822a1d1ef7fa1742b8f81e6c1865e448106d4e2d2a879f:0

value
10000000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ba85036b2f9f95069cb92b27562b34daaf394cdc OP_EQUAL
address
3JhEx9tcHZiBPXRvAfs76o2whsheLYiXqb
transaction
17a8038fcb184cf9ec822a1d1ef7fa1742b8f81e6c1865e448106d4e2d2a879f
spent
true